Grant Thornton relocates Hub office to the Financial District
Grant Thornton LLP, a firm that offers audit, tax, and advisory services, said that it has relocated its Boston office to 75 State St. from 226 Causeway St.
The firm’s new space occupies 41,369 square feet, and the office will be able to accommodate more than 300 employees; the firm’s current Boston headcount is about 175.
Another benefit of the new office: It is designed to help reduce the firm’s carbon footprint.
The new space is designed to support employee collaboration and innovation, the firm said in a press release. All workspaces have access to natural light as well as to modern conference and team rooms.
“We are very excited to be relocating to the heart of Boston’s financial district,” Scott Levy, Grant Thornton’s New England managing partner, said in a statement. “The new space at 75 State St. allows for a more team-oriented work environment, ultimately enabling us to better serve our clients.”
According to Grant Thornton’s website, the firm’s national office is located in Chicago.
